  • Abstract
    This study conducted during 2013-2014 to investigated the effects of Oil Wastes and nutrients on the water /sediment quality of Tigris River in south of Baghdad, especially, the effluent that discharged from the Al-Doura oil refiner and the oil spills. Three station on the River were selected to be assessment point for the pollutions, the first one located at Al-Jaderria before Al-Doura oil refiner which represented the control area, the second station near Al-Doura oil refiner, while the third station located after Al-Doura oil refiner at Al-Zafrania , the result exhibit a series contamination of water/sediment samples by oil grease and Total petroleum hydrocarbon, especially in station 2 where have the highest annual concentration levels of O/G and TPH, because its directly affected by the effluent discharge from the refiners. Moreover, the level of nutrient in sediment observed to be higher than that found in water sample.
